I color works well in a round cut lab created diamond, particularly when paired with a warm-toned metal setting. The round brilliant is the most effective shape at minimizing body color perception, so I color's slight warmth is less visible in a round than in any other shape. In yellow or rose gold, an I color round brilliant faces up white and clean. In white gold, it is acceptable for most buyers though very color-sensitive individuals may detect faint warmth.
I color costs 15% to 25% less than G color in a round cut lab grown diamond. In yellow or rose gold settings, the two grades are virtually indistinguishable on the finger. In white gold or platinum, a very observant viewer might detect slightly more warmth in I compared to G, though most people will not. The savings from choosing I over G can be significant enough to upgrade carat weight or setting quality.
I color is appropriate for a round cut lab grown diamond engagement ring, especially in yellow or rose gold settings where the metal neutralizes body color. The round brilliant's faceting helps minimize any warmth perception. I color offers the strongest value in the near-colorless range, allowing you to maximize your budget on carat weight, cut quality, or ring design. It is a smart choice for practical, value-oriented buyers.
